David de Gea: The Manchester United goalkeeper was slammed by critics initially for committing errors but the young Spaniard proved everyone wrong in the second half of the season, giving spectacular performances one after the other and kept nine consecutive clean sheets to asserts himself as United's No. 1 custodian.
Pablo Zabaleta: Zabaleta has surely been the most underrated player for Manchester City. He is a useful player because he can play on both sides of the pitch either as a defender or a defensive midfielder. The Argentine is physically strong and provides the much needed strength in the defence.
Jan Vertonghen: The Tottenham Hotspur defender was surely Andre Villas Boas' signing of the season. He was rock solid as a centre half and scored important goals as well. London: Only hours after helping Chelsea with another European title, Frank Lampard was given a one-year contract extension by the Premier League club. The 34-year-old Lampard, the club's all-time leading scorer, had initially been told he was not wanted beyond the end of the season. But Chelsea, who added the Europa League title to their Champions League win from last season, said Thursday that Lampard has signed a new deal....

Birmingham: Frank Lampard became Chelsea's all-time leading scorer with a double against Aston Villa on Saturday that clinched a 2-1 victory and pushed his club closer to Champions League qualification. From midfield, Lampard has now scored 203 goals during 12 years with Chelsea - surpassing the record held by Bobby Tambling.
